Correlation of stress intensity factor and defect size for welded joints of high-speed train bogie frame was analyzed and calculated by means of fracture mechanics principle for surface linear defect and root continuity defect. More specific results were thus provided on allowable defect size under different stress range based on material properties of welded joint. Results show that stress intensity factor of crack tip increased with flaw depth and stress range, but decreased with the ration of depth and semi-length.Furthermore,flaw tolerance depth was significantly reduced with the increase of stress level.
